超级蜘蛛池是一种网页爬虫技术的应用,它的主要作用是提供高效可靠的网络数据采集服务。在互联网时代,我们需要从海量的网络信息中获取有用的数据,这对于许多行业和应用来说都是至关重要的。那么,超级蜘蛛池如何创建任务,又有什么用呢?
首先,让我们来了解一下什么是蜘蛛池(Spider Pool)。蜘蛛池是由一组分布在不同地区的网络爬虫节点组成的集群,每个节点都可以独立工作,采集指定网站或者特定类型的网页数据。在传统的网络爬虫系统中,通常只有一个爬虫在工作,这样就会导致效率低下和容易被目标网站封禁。而蜘蛛池的出现解决了这些问题,通过同时运行多个节点,可以提高爬取速度,提升数据采集的效率,并且避免单个节点被封禁的风险。
那么,超级蜘蛛池是如何创建任务的呢?首先,我们需要明确我们希望从哪些网站或者页面中获取数据。然后,根据这些需求,在蜘蛛池管理平台上创建任务,并设置任务的相关参数,比如采集的频率、深度和目标数据的格式等。接着,将任务分配给蜘蛛池的各个节点,它们会按照任务设定的规则进行数据采集,并将采集到的数据返回给我们。
超级蜘蛛池的应用是非常广泛的,下面我们来看一些例子,以更好地理解其作用:
1. 市场调研:比如,你想要了解某个产品在不同电商网站上的价格和销量情况,蜘蛛池可以帮助你自动采集这些数据,省去人工一个一个查找的麻烦。同时,你还可以通过数据分析来判断市场趋势和竞争对手的表现。
2. 舆情监测:在社交媒体时代,了解公众对于某个事件、品牌或产品的看法至关重要。通过超级蜘蛛池,你可以采集并分析大量的评论、帖子和新闻报道,得出用户态度和情感倾向,从而更好地了解市场反馈,及时调整策略。
3. 数据挖掘和机器学习:在很多领域,比如金融、医疗等,我们需要从大量的数据中提取有用的信息。超级蜘蛛池可以帮助我们快速采集数据,并进行预处理和清洗,为后续的数据挖掘和机器学习提供基础。
总的来说,超级蜘蛛池的创建任务具有重要的实际意义。它可以高效地帮助我们从海量的网络信息中获取目标数据,提升工作效率,为决策和应用提供可靠的支持。当然,在使用过程中也需要注意合法合规,尊重网站的规则和隐私权,避免对他人造成不良影响。